Bed bugs do not such as to climb up or stay on smooth plastic materials. Positioning small products in plastic containers or in sealed durable plastic bags will stop bed insects from infesting the products. In a ravaged home, placing mess in plastic containers will certainly make bed pest elimination initiatives less complicated. Deal with products currently plagued prior to keeping.

A towel may be put on the steamer head if there is concern that bed pests may be surprised by the heavy steam. Move the cleaner slowly when bed insects are hiding in fractures or behind fabric. Apply vapor straight under the furnishings to kill bed bugs that was up to the flooring after treating the furnishings.

Be mindful - heavy steam may damage finished furniture surfaces and some textiles such as microfiber. When lots of bed bugs exist, a vacuum equipment can be utilized to rapidly eliminate live and dead bed bugs and their shed skins. Area a knee-high stocking over completion of the vacuum tube and protect it with a rubber band prior to placing the add-on, to capture the pests and prevent them from infesting the vacuum (Number 6).

When you complete vacuuming, get rid of the stocking and dispose of in a discussion sealed plastic bag. It must be kept in mind that bed bug eggs or live bed pest fairies and adults hiding in cracks might not have the ability to be gotten rid of by vacuuming. DEET treated textile is repellent to bed bugs (Wang et al. 2013). Industrial bug sprays consisting of DEET for pushing back ticks and biting insects are additionally helpful for protecting against bed insects when related to outer surface area of garments (Number 8). If the repellent item does not list bed bugs on the tag, you ought to first consult your state chemical governing firm to see if these repellents are enabled to be made use of for defense against bed insects.

This technique does not work since bed pests can stay in a vacant area for a couple of months without feeding. In addition, bed pests can comply with the carbon dioxide released by a human and migrate to the brand-new resting area. Switching your resting location makes bed pest control extra hard since bed bugs are likely to become extra widely-distributed throughout the home as an outcome.

None of the repellers affected bed bug actions. Ultrasonic parasite repellents have actually not been shown to be helpful for managing bed insects (Bed Bug Treatment).

There are no information suggesting these products will stop bed pest problems. Some customers put moth balls under or around the bed or between the cushion and box springtime for controlling or driving away bed insects.

Most of them are ineffective (Singh et al. 2014). Of 11 tested products tested, only 2 (EcoRaider and Bed Insect Patrol) attained greater than 90% bed bug mortality when directly splashed on bed insect nymphs under laboratory problems. One product (EcoRaider) created 87% egg death when straight sprayed to eggs.

Foggers are commonly utilized for managing interior insects. A study by Ohio State College suggests foggers are completely ineffective versus bed bugs (Jones and Bryant 2012).

Pyrethroids are a course of pesticides typically utilized for interior parasite control. Recent research studies show the bulk of the field bed insect populaces are resistant to pyrethroids. The effectiveness of these items when utilized as the sole approach of control is frequently very reduced due to frequency of bed bug insecticide resistance.

After therapy, bed insect numbers come to be little and much more difficult to locate. To avoid early discontinuation of treatment, use a mix of aesthetic assessment and bed pest keeps track of to discover bed pests and verify they are undoubtedly eliminated. Quit treatment only when you can not discover bed pests after making use of those approaches for a month.
